Air compression massage in a chair uses inflatable airbags to gently squeeze and release body areas such as the shoulders, arms, hips, calves, and feet. It is best for people who want broad, rhythmic pressure, especially around the limbs, and for users who prefer a circulation-focused massage feel without the pinpoint intensity of rollers.
Unlike back rollers that knead along the spine, airbags apply pressure around larger body areas for a few seconds at a time. The result is a hugging, pulsing sensation that can feel calming, supportive, and easier to tolerate than deep mechanical kneading.
How air compression massage works in 3 basic steps
Air compression systems follow a simple cycle: inflate, hold, and deflate. Small electric pumps send air through hoses into fabric or rubberized air cells placed around the chair, while valves control when each airbag fills or releases. A single compression cycle may last about 5 to 20 seconds, depending on the chair program and intensity setting.
As the airbags inflate, they press into the body or hold a limb against a massage surface. As they deflate, the pressure drops and the body relaxes. Repeating that cycle creates the familiar squeeze-and-release rhythm people associate with compression massage.
Most chairs use airbags in groups. For example, a calf section may inflate on the left and right sides of the leg, while a foot section may press down from above or squeeze from the sides. Arm pockets often use long airbags that close around the forearms and hands. Shoulder and hip airbags are usually positioned to stabilize the body while rollers work along the back.
That stabilization matters. In a chair with back rollers, airbags can hold the torso in a better position so the rollers contact the muscles more consistently. In a chair with a reclining or zero-gravity position, airbags can also help keep the body from sliding as the chair tilts backward.
Air compression is not the same as medical-grade pneumatic compression used in clinical settings. Massage chair airbags are designed for comfort and wellness, not diagnosis or treatment. They may feel helpful for tired legs or general relaxation, but they should not be treated as a medical device unless a qualified clinician specifically advises it.
Where the airbags are located: 5 common body zones
Massage chairs vary widely, but air compression is most often used in 5 zones: shoulders, arms, hips or seat, calves, and feet. Some compact chairs use fewer zones, while full-body chairs may include dozens of individual air cells. More airbags do not automatically mean a better massage; placement and control matter more than the raw count.
| Airbag zone | Typical feel | What it is best at | Comfort notes |
|---|---|---|---|
| Shoulders | Side-to-side squeeze near the upper arms or shoulder caps | Helping position the upper body during back massage | Can feel tight on broad shoulders |
| Arms and hands | Wrapped pressure around forearms, wrists, and palms | Relaxing tired hands after typing, driving, or tool use | Remove watches and bulky bracelets first |
| Hips and seat | Side squeeze around pelvis or thighs | Stabilizing the body and adding a gentle lower-body hold | Important to check seat width before buying |
| Calves | Rhythmic side pressure along lower legs | Comfort-focused use after standing or walking | Intensity should be adjustable |
| Feet | Squeeze from top, sides, or heel area | Pairing compression with foot rollers or heat if included | May feel strong for sensitive feet |
Shoulder airbags are often misunderstood. They usually do not knead like human hands. Instead, they press the upper body inward or downward so the chair can maintain contact during a roller routine. For someone with narrow shoulders, that can feel like a secure hug. For someone with a wider upper body, it may feel restrictive unless the intensity can be lowered.
Arm airbags are among the most noticeable features because they surround the limb. Many armrests use a sleeve or channel design where the user slides the forearm into place. The pressure may cover 10 to 18 inches of the arm path, depending on chair size, and can include the palm area if the pocket extends forward.
Hip and seat airbags tend to be subtle, but they affect fit. They may squeeze the outer hips, thighs, or sides of the seat. If the chair is narrow, even low intensity can feel crowded. For this reason, buyers should look beyond the published chair width and check the usable seat width when possible.
Calf and foot airbags are popular because the lower legs are easy to compress evenly. Calf wells often use air cells on both sides of each leg, and foot wells may combine airbags with underfoot rollers. This can be relaxing, but users with sensitive arches, bunions, swelling, or neuropathy should start at the lowest setting and stop if pressure feels sharp or numb.
Who air compression helps most: 6 user profiles
Air compression is most useful for people who enjoy steady pressure across a larger area instead of concentrated kneading in one spot. It can be a good match for several common home users, as long as expectations stay realistic and comfort remains the main goal.
- People who stand for 6 to 10 hours a day. Retail workers, teachers, healthcare support staff, kitchen workers, and tradespeople often want calf and foot compression at the end of the day. The squeeze-and-release pattern may feel refreshing for tired legs.
- Desk workers with hand and forearm fatigue. Arm airbags can feel good after long sessions of typing, mouse use, gaming, or driving. They are not a cure for repetitive strain injuries, but they can support a relaxation routine.
- Users who dislike aggressive back rollers. Airbags spread pressure over a larger surface. For some people, that feels gentler than a roller head pressing directly into a knot.
- People who want a calmer massage session. A 15-minute air-focused routine can feel less intense than a deep tissue roller program and may be easier to use while reading, watching TV, or winding down.
- Buyers who want better body positioning. Shoulder, hip, and thigh airbags can keep the body aligned so back rollers do not skip contact during reclining programs.
- Households with mixed preferences. Air intensity can often be adjusted separately from roller intensity, which helps when one person likes stronger back work and another prefers a lighter squeeze.
Air compression is not ideal for everyone. If you want a highly targeted massage for a specific spot between the shoulder blades, the rollers and track design matter more. If you are mainly shopping for foot reflexology-style intensity, the underfoot roller design may matter more than the airbag count.
Comfort and circulation-focused use: start with 10 to 15 minutes
For general comfort, a good starting point is 10 to 15 minutes on low or medium air intensity. Many massage chairs default to sessions around 15 or 20 minutes, which is enough time to understand how your body responds without overdoing it. Longer is not always better.
People often describe compression as circulation-focused because it alternates pressure and release. That can feel pleasant in the calves and feet after a long day, especially when paired with reclining. Still, a massage chair should not be used to treat poor circulation, blood clots, severe swelling, or unexplained leg pain. Those issues require medical guidance.
Use the chair in a measured way. The best compression setting is firm enough to notice but not so strong that it causes tingling, pinching, bruising, or numbness. If your feet or hands fall asleep during the session, reduce the intensity or stop the program.
Hydration, movement, and fit also matter. After a compression session, stand up slowly and walk for 1 or 2 minutes before returning to normal activity. This is especially helpful after a deep recline, because the body may need a moment to readjust.
For feet, remove thick shoes and avoid bulky socks that bunch in the foot wells. For arms, remove a watch, fitness tracker, large rings, or bracelets before sliding into arm pockets. For calves, make sure pant seams or zippers are not sitting directly under the airbag pressure zone.
If you are pregnant, have a pacemaker or implanted medical device, have a history of blood clots, have uncontrolled high blood pressure, have a recent surgery, or have a diagnosed vascular condition, ask a healthcare professional before using strong compression features. The same caution applies if you have diabetes-related neuropathy or reduced sensation in the feet.
How to choose and measure before you buy: 7 checks
Fit determines whether air compression feels comfortable or annoying. Before buying a massage chair, take 7 practical measurements or checks: height, shoulder width, hip width, calf length, foot size, room clearance, and control options. A chair that looks full-featured on paper may disappoint if the air pockets do not line up with your body.
1. Check usable seat width
Measure across your hips or widest seated area, then compare that to the chair’s usable seat width, not just the outside width. Leave about 1 to 2 inches of comfort room if hip airbags are built into the side of the seat. If the seat is too narrow, the airbags may feel constantly tight even before inflation.
2. Measure shoulder width
Sit upright and measure from the outside of one shoulder to the outside of the other. Shoulder airbags can feel restrictive on broad users, particularly if the chair has fixed side panels. If possible, test the chair with the shoulder airbags on low and high settings.
3. Match calf wells to leg length
Calf air cells work best when the widest part of your calf lands near the center of the calf pocket. If your legs are much shorter or taller than the chair’s intended range, the squeeze may hit too high behind the knee or too low near the ankle.
4. Check the footrest extension range
Many full-body chairs use an extending footrest to accommodate different users. If you wear a US men’s size 12 or larger, or you have limited ankle mobility, pay close attention to foot well length and depth. Your toes should not be jammed into the front of the foot pocket.
5. Look for separate air intensity control
A useful chair should let you adjust air compression separately from roller strength, ideally with at least 3 intensity levels. This matters because calves and feet may tolerate less pressure than the arms, or the reverse may be true.
6. Confirm zone control
Some chairs allow you to turn off arms, feet, calves, or shoulders individually. Zone control is valuable in a household because one person may love foot compression while another finds it too intense.
7. Measure room clearance
Reclining chairs need space. Depending on the design, wall clearance may range from a few inches to well over 12 inches. Measure the footprint in both upright and reclined positions so you can sit down, stand up, and access the remote without squeezing around furniture.
Air compression vs rollers vs vibration: 4 feature types compared
Air compression is only one part of a massage chair. To buy wisely, compare it with rollers, heat, and vibration. Each feature creates a different sensation, and none replaces the others perfectly.
| Feature type | How it works | Best for | Limitations |
|---|---|---|---|
| Air compression | Airbags inflate and deflate around body zones | Arms, calves, feet, hips, and body positioning | Less precise than rollers for tight back spots |
| Back rollers | Mechanical nodes move along a track | Kneading, tapping, rolling, and targeted back work | May feel too intense for sensitive users |
| Foot rollers | Small rollers move under the soles | Focused pressure under arches and heels | Can be uncomfortable without adjustable speed or intensity |
| Heat | Heating pads warm selected areas | Gentle warmth in back, calves, or feet | Usually mild; not a substitute for therapeutic heat treatment |
| Vibration | Motors create rapid shaking or buzzing | Light sensory stimulation in seat or legs | Often less substantial than compression or rollers |
Track type also matters. An S-track generally follows the curve of the spine, while an L-track extends under the seat toward the glutes and upper hamstrings. Airbags can complement either design, but they do not change where the back rollers travel. If lower-body compression is your priority, look closely at calf and foot construction. If back massage is your priority, evaluate the roller track first.
Airbag quantity can be misleading. A chair with 40 air cells is not automatically more comfortable than one with 24. A better question is whether the pressure lands where you want it, whether the zones can be adjusted, and whether the chair fits your body without forcing your posture.
Common comfort problems and fixes within the first 5 sessions
Most air compression issues show up quickly, often within the first 5 sessions. That is good news because many are simple fit or setting problems rather than defects.
| Problem | Likely cause | Practical fix |
|---|---|---|
| Feet feel squeezed too hard | High air setting or small foot wells | Lower air intensity, wear thinner socks, or turn off foot air |
| Shoulders feel pinned | Shoulder airbags too narrow or strong | Reduce intensity or choose a program without shoulder air |
| Calf pressure hits behind the knee | Legs not aligned with calf pocket | Adjust footrest extension or sit deeper in the chair |
| Arms feel numb | Session too long or pressure too high | Stop, remove arms, and restart at low intensity next time |
| Hip airbags feel cramped | Seat width too narrow | Use lowest setting or prioritize a wider seat design |
Give yourself a short adjustment period. Start with low intensity for the first few sessions, then increase one zone at a time. Changing every setting at once makes it harder to know what helped or what caused discomfort.
Clothing can change the experience more than people expect. Thick jeans, seams, cargo pockets, and bulky sweatpants can create pressure points under an airbag. Soft, smooth clothing usually works best.
Safety and when to avoid strong compression: 8 caution signs
Air compression should feel comfortable, not painful. Stop using the chair and seek medical advice if you notice any of these 8 caution signs: sharp pain, new swelling, chest discomfort, shortness of breath, dizziness, numbness that persists, skin discoloration, or unexplained calf tenderness.
People with certain conditions should be especially careful. Strong compression may not be appropriate for anyone with a known or suspected blood clot, severe varicose veins, active infection, open wounds, recent fractures, recent surgery, advanced peripheral vascular disease, or reduced sensation that makes pressure hard to judge. When in doubt, ask a clinician before using the feature.
Children should not use compression programs without adult supervision. Older adults may enjoy the gentler settings, but the same rule applies: start low, keep sessions short, and stop if pressure feels wrong. A 10-minute gentle routine is a smarter first test than a full-strength full-body program.
It is also worth reading the chair’s manual. The safety section may list contraindications, maximum session times, and weight limits. Many chairs are designed around a maximum user weight, often somewhere in the several-hundred-pound range, but the exact number varies by product. Do not guess.
FAQ: 5 practical answers about chair airbags
Is air compression massage good for circulation?
It can create a circulation-focused sensation because the airbags squeeze and release the limbs rhythmically. That may feel good after standing or walking, but it should not be used as treatment for diagnosed circulation problems unless a healthcare professional approves it.
How strong should the air compression feel?
It should feel firm but comfortable. A good rule is that you should be able to relax your muscles during the squeeze. If you tense up, feel tingling, or want to pull away, the setting is too strong.
Are more airbags always better?
No. Placement, adjustability, and fit are more important than the airbag count. A well-placed 24-airbag layout can feel better than a crowded layout with more air cells but poor body alignment.
Can I use air compression every day?
Many people use gentle massage chair programs daily, often for 10 to 20 minutes. Daily use may not be appropriate for everyone, especially if you have medical conditions affecting circulation, nerves, skin, or healing.
Why do my feet feel more sensitive than my calves?
The soles of the feet have many nerve endings, and foot wells may combine airbags with underfoot rollers. Start with low air pressure and turn off foot rollers if the combination feels too intense.
